Selligence Solutions is a leadership and talent partner that helps businesses build leaders and transform organizations through expert guidance and industry-specific expertise.
Selligence Solutions positions itself as a leadership and talent partner rather than a traditional recruiting tool. It targets businesses in engineering, manufacturing, automotive, healthcare, and IT that need more than just hires -- they need leaders who can drive long-term organizational change. The platform's core promise is to "build leaders and transform organizations" by aligning people strategy with business goals.
The tool's key differentiator is its focus on industry-specific expertise. Selligence claims to understand the unique leadership challenges in complex sectors and offers tailored guidance for growing businesses. Its features include organization design, leadership planning, and culture transformation, all aimed at creating future-ready teams. The setup is described as beginner-friendly, requiring only basic configuration to connect accounts and start using the platform.
Pricing is a mixed bag. The ColdIQ listing shows a Starter tier at $0.00 and a Professional tier at $12.00, but the FAQ states that no pricing information is provided on the website and that users must contact Selligence directly. This inconsistency suggests the listed prices may be placeholders or outdated. The lack of transparent pricing is a notable drawback for buyers who prefer upfront costs.
Selligence is best suited for scale-ups, SMBs, and mid-market companies that prioritize leadership development over quick, inexpensive hires. It works well for organizations that need a partner to guide them through talent acquisition and leadership growth in specialized industries. However, it is not a fit for general recruiting or small businesses looking for a low-cost, high-volume hiring solution.
Overall, Selligence offers a niche value proposition for companies serious about building strong leadership pipelines. Its industry focus and partnership approach set it apart from generic talent platforms, but the opaque pricing and lack of public reviews make it harder to evaluate without a direct conversation. For firms that align with its target industries and growth stage, it could be a valuable addition to the talent stack.
